DY05 YDK is a 2005 Fiat Idea in Blue with a 1,368c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 25 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 64%.

Across all 2005 Fiat Idea models, the average MOT pass rate is 71.0% with a typical mileage of 52,023 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Fiat Idea f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 3,425 recorded failures. If you're considering buying DY05 YDK,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Fiat Idea typically stays on UK roads for around 22 years. At 21 years old, this Fiat Idea is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
